2012: Redshirt sophomore ... Strong-armed QB who made his first career start against Indiana after thriving as a backup over his first two seasons ... Threw for 1,312 yards on 128-of-218 passing (58.7 percent) with six touchdown passes in 2012 ... Outstanding performance in season-opening win at Syracuse, entering the game in the fourth quarter and finishing 8-of-11 passing for 78 yards ... With NU down by six and 2:40 to play, led NU on a 75-yard game-winning drive that culminated in his 9-yard touchdown pass to Demetrius Fields ... Against Vanderbilt, led back-to-back go-ahead drives in the fourth quarter, finishing 10-of-16 passing for 91 yards, including a key 34-yard completion on a third-and-15 play ... Recorded 14 completions on 20 attempts for 123 yards passing against Boston College ... Threw for 72 yards--including a season-long 42-yard completion--on 4-of-5 passing vs. South Dakota ... Set career highs in his first-ever start for NU, throwing for 308 yards on 22-of-32 passing in a 44-29 win over Indiana ... Recorded 135 yards on 21-of-36 passing with one TD in his first road start at Penn State, adding a career-long rush of 14 yards ... Completed one pass for four yards at Minnesota ... Accumulated 116 passing yards on 15-of-35 attempts and a career-best two passing touchdowns vs. Nebraska ... Completed his only attempt vs. Iowa ... At Michigan, completed 6-of-7 passes for 87 yards and two TD tosses ... Entered the game against the Wolverines with 1:53 remaining before halftime and engineered a 6-play, 56-yard TD drive ... Saw significant time in 23-20 win at Michigan State, completing 13-of-23 passes for 165 yards ... 1-for-4 passing vs. Illinois ... Completed 12-of-21 passes for 120 yards and led two touchdown drives in TaxSlayer.com Gator Bowl win vs. Mississippi State, scoring his first career rushing touchdown ... Named team's big playmaker against Syracuse, Penn State and Michigan State.
2011: Backup quarterback who played in eight games, completing 16-of-26 passes for 256 yards and three touchdowns on the year ... Made his first collegiate appearance against Eastern Illinois ... Completed 2-of-3 passes vs. EIU, which included a 1-yard TD pass to Tyris Jones ... Also had an 8-yard rush vs. Eastern ... Came off the bench at Army and led NU on a three-play, 80-yard scoring drive that was capped by his second career TD pass, a 62-yard play to Jeremy Ebert ... Finished the Army game with 105 passing yards (5-of-7 passes) ... Played final offensive series at Iowa and led NU on a 7-play, 59-yard scoring drive that was capped with a 35-yard TD pass to his former prep teammate, Rashad Lawrence ... That was the first college scoring connection for the two Olympia (Fla.) High classmates ... Completed 4-of-6 passes for 52 yards vs. Iowa ... Played final offensive series vs. Penn State and Indiana ... Completed 3-of-4 passes for 67 yards at Nebraska ... Went 1-for-1 passing for 11 yards vs. Rice.
2010: Did not see action ... Named team's offensive practice player of the week vs. Iowa.
High School:SuperPrep All-Dixie Region and PrepStar All-Southeast Region quarterback ... Ranked 39th nationally among pro-style quarterbacks by Rivals.com ... Ranked 31st among all Florida players by SuperPrep ... Ranked 33rd nationally among quarterbacks by SuperPrep ... Threw for an Orange County-record 6,144 career yards and 53 TD's in three seasons with the Titans ... Completed 195-of-291 passes (67 percent) for 2,494 yards and 24 TD's in 2009 ... Named the Orlando Sentinel's 2009 Central Florida Offensive Player of the Year ... A first-team All-Central Florida pick in 2009 and a second-team choice in 2008 ... First-team all-metro in 2009 ... Team's 2009 MVP ... Team captain ... Two-time winner of Olympia's Coaches Award ... Two-time Player of the Week from the Orlando Touchdown Club ... Knights of Columbus Athlete of the Month (December, 2009) ... Helped lead the Titans to the district championship in 2009 (Team finished the regular season 8-4, but had to forfeit two games due to an eligibility issue with a player) ... Second-team all-state selection in 2008 ... Also an outstanding baseball shortstop, third baseman and outfielder ... Teammate with fellow NU signee Rashad Lawrence ... Voted Mr. Olympia by fellow senior classmates ... National Honor Society ... Coached by Bob Head.
Personal: Born Trevor John Siemian ... Son of Walter and Colleen Siemian ... Majoring in history.
